* A simple start-up/tear-down test for cvc5.
*
* This simple test just makes sure that the public interface is
* minimally functional. It is useful as a template to use for other
* system tests.
*/
#include <cvc5/cvc5.h>
#include <iostream>
#include <sstream>
using namespace cvc5;
using namespace std;
int main() {
Solver slv;
Result r = slv.checkSatAssuming(slv.mkBoolean(false));
return r.isUnsat() ? 0 : 1;
}
